Handover: Wikivane RBAC. Taking over from Dorn while he's on leave. Role mappings now live in the access-groups config; editors inherit from contributors, admins are manual grants only. Migration script ran clean on staging; prod cutover Thursday. Known issue: page-level overrides ignore group revocations until cache flush. Audit log shipping to Lanternbox works. Break-glass admin account is sealed per policy. If you need emergency access during cutover, use the recovery passphrase below.

strongbox words: raldor-eliir-lamael

- [ ] Verify the Dustpan retention sweeper actually deleted expired rows in the `session_blobs` table, not just marked them. Yes, this has bitten us before — check the row counts against the tombstone log, and poke at a few random partitions. If the sweeper skipped a shard, file it before sign-off. If anything looks off, escalate to the owner listed below.

approver of tawip-bagap = Holdor Silath

Large-Deal Discounts — Managers Only

Heads up, branch managers: we've refreshed the discount rules for big Fernwhistle Pro deals. Anything over the large-deal line can go up to 15% on your own authority; 15–25% needs regional sign-off from Dario's team; above that, don't promise anything — escalate. The goal is to stop the race-to-the-bottom we saw in Eastvale last quarter. Please coach your reps before month-end. There's one more piece of context you need, and it stays on this page only.

management briefing: The renewal with Ulaathix Group closes at $2 million a year, 15 percent below the last contract. Project Oliwyn slips by two quarters because of the audit delay.

**Checklist: Dependency pinning — Lanternkit plugins**

All plugin dependencies must be pinned to exact versions before submission. Ranges and wildcards are rejected by the Lanternkit registry. Pin transitive deps via your lockfile and commit it. Run the pin audit locally and confirm zero floating versions. Include the audit's build token immediately below this item.

build token for hahig-fafop: htk31_45eb6cd61cdc144157609ac564c7174